    @menelion@dragonscave.space I can kind of see it. Tools like screen recognition on iOS and VOCR on the Mac, and being able to explore things that might not be in the focus order, can be powerful tools. That said: I still find that iOS and Android do a relatively poor job of handing control over to the user to find/operate things that are inaccessible. Object nav in NVDA and browser developer tools are more powerful than screen recognition or touch exploration, but understandably perceived as harder to use. @pixelate@tweesecake.social
